The Immediate Aftermath: What Happens Without Counsel?
Numerous accident victims at first think they can handle an insurance claim on their own. After all, if the other celebration was clearly at fault, shouldn't the insurer simply pay? Unfortunately, the truth is rarely so simple.
Insurance coverage companies are for-profit services. Their main goal is to reduce payouts to protect their bottom line. Without legal counsel, victims frequently fall into typical traps:
- Accepting Lowball Quick Settlements: Adjusters often use a quick settlement before the complete degree of injuries is known. As soon as signed, victims can not seek extra payment later.
- Providing Recorded Statements: Innocent remarks made to an adjuster can be twisted and utilized to reject or decrease the value of a Claim For Accident.
- Failing to Document Damages: Missing crucial evidence, such as medical paperwork or expert witness testaments, can compromise a case substantially.
What Does Accident Legal Counsel Actually Do?
Employing a lawyer does more than simply offload paperwork; it presents a Skilled Accident Attorney supporter who comprehends tort law and settlement methods. Here is a breakdown of the core responsibilities a lawyer undertakes on behalf of a client:
1. Comprehensive Investigation
An attorney performs an independent investigation into the accident. This may include event authorities reports, interviewing witnesses, evaluating traffic video camera footage, and teaming up with accident reconstruction professionals to establish liability unquestionably.
2. Calculating True Damages
Numerous victims only consider present medical costs. Nevertheless, qualified legal counsel determines long-term damages, which consist of:
- Future medical treatments and physical treatment
- Loss of making capacity and future earnings
- Home damage
- Discomfort and suffering, emotional distress, and loss of satisfaction of life
3. Aggressive Negotiation
Armed with comprehensive documentation and evidence, the lawyer manages all interactions and negotiations with the insurance provider, pushing for a fair and thorough settlement.
4. Trial Representation
While the huge majority of accident cases are settled out of court, insurance companies understand which legal representatives are willing to take a case to trial. If a fair settlement can not be reached, legal counsel prepares and prosecutes the case in a court of law.

Before meeting with accident legal counsel, taking particular steps can significantly strengthen your case:
- Seek Medical Attention Immediately: Your health is the leading priority. In addition, medical records work as the primary evidence connecting your injuries straight to the accident.
- Report the Incident: File a police report for lorry mishaps or alert residential or commercial property managers/employers for slip and falls or office incidents.
- File Everything: Take images of the scene, your injuries, and any home damage. Keep a journal detailing your discomfort levels and how the injuries effect your every day life.
- Keep Records of All Expenses: Save invoices for prescriptions, medical visits, parking charges for treatments, and proof of missed out on work.
- Prevent Social Media: Refrain from publishing about the accident, your injuries, or your activities online, as defense attorneys actively monitor social profiles.
How to Choose the Right Attorney
Not all attorneys focus on accident and injury law. When looking for legal counsel, try to find the following attributes:
- Specialization: Ensure the lawyer focuses greatly on individual injury or accident law rather than a general practice.
- Track Record: Inquire about their history of effective settlements and trial verdicts in cases comparable to yours.
- Contingency Fee Structure: Most trusted accident lawyers work on a contingency fee basis, indicating they only earn money if they successfully recuperate settlement for you.
- Communication Style: Choose someone who is empathetic, patient, and responsive to your questions.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)1. How much does accident legal counsel expense?
Many Accident Injury Lawsuit Representation attorneys run on a contingency cost basis. This implies you do not pay any hourly rates or upfront retainer fees. Rather, the lawyer takes an agreed-upon portion of the final settlement or court award. If they do not win your case, you owe them absolutely nothing for their legal services.
2. When should I get in touch with a lawyer after an accident?
You must call legal counsel as quickly as possible after receiving medical care. Insurance companies typically begin examining right away, and essential proof can disappear rapidly. An attorney can action in before you make any missteps with adjusters.
3. What if I was partly at fault for the accident?
Depending upon the state where the accident took place, you may still be qualified to recover settlement even if you share a few of the blame. Relative neglect laws vary by jurisdiction, and a knowledgeable lawyer can assist secure your rights under local laws.
4. Will my case go to trial?
Statistically, many Accident Case Attorney claims are solved through out-of-court settlements. However, having a lawyer who is completely prepared to take your case to trial provides you tremendous utilize during settlement negotiations, ensuring the insurance business takes your claim seriously.
